package les
import (
"testing"
"time"
"github.com/ethereum/go-ethereum/common"
"github.com/ethereum/go-ethereum/core"
"github.com/ethereum/go-ethereum/core/access"
"github.com/ethereum/go-ethereum/core/state"
"github.com/ethereum/go-ethereum/crypto/sha3"
)
var testBankSecureTrieKey = sha3.NewKeccak256().Sum(testBankAddress[:])
type accessTestFn func(ca *access.ChainAccess, bc *core.BlockChain, bhash common.Hash) access.ObjectAccess
func TestBlockAccessLes1(t *testing.T) { testAccess(t, 1, true, tfBlockAccess) }
func tfBlockAccess(ca *access.ChainAccess, bc *core.BlockChain, bhash common.Hash) access.ObjectAccess {
return core.NewBlockAccess(ca.Db(), bhash)
}
func TestReceiptsAccessLes1(t *testing.T) { testAccess(t, 1, true, tfReceiptsAccess) }
func tfReceiptsAccess(ca *access.ChainAccess, bc *core.BlockChain, bhash common.Hash) access.ObjectAccess {
return core.NewReceiptsAccess(ca.Db(), bhash)
}
func TestTrieEntryAccessLes1(t *testing.T) { testAccess(t, 1, false, tfTrieEntryAccess) }
func tfTrieEntryAccess(ca *access.ChainAccess, bc *core.BlockChain, bhash common.Hash) access.ObjectAccess {
return state.NewTrieEntryAccess(bc.GetHeader(bhash).Root, ca.Db(), testBankSecureTrieKey)
}
func TestNodeDataAccessLes1(t *testing.T) { testAccess(t, 1, true, tfNodeDataAccess) }
func tfNodeDataAccess(ca *access.ChainAccess, bc *core.BlockChain, bhash common.Hash) access.ObjectAccess {
return state.NewNodeDataAccess(ca.Db(), bc.GetHeader(bhash).Root)
}
func testAccess(t *testing.T, protocol int, shouldCache bool, fn accessTestFn) {
// Assemble the test environment
pm, ca := newTestProtocolManagerMust(t, false, 4, testChainGen)
lpm, lca := newTestProtocolManagerMust(t, true, 0, nil)
_, _, lpeer, _ := newTestPeerPair("peer", protocol, pm, lpm)
time.Sleep(time.Millisecond * 100)
lpm.synchronise(lpeer)
cid := access.NewChannelID(time.Millisecond * 200)
test := func(expFail uint64) {
for i := uint64(0); i <= pm.blockchain.CurrentBlock().NumberU64(); i++ {
bhash := core.GetCanonicalHash(ca.Db(), i)
req := fn(lca, lpm.blockchain, bhash)
err := lca.Retrieve(req, access.NewContext(cid))
got := err == nil
exp := i < expFail
if exp && !got {
t.Errorf("object retrieval failed")
}
if !exp && got {
t.Errorf("unexpected object retrieval success")
}
}
}
// temporarily remove peer to test odr fails
lca.UnregisterPeer(lpeer.id)
// expect retrievals to fail (except genesis block) without a les peer
if shouldCache {
test(1)
} else {
test(0)
}
lca.RegisterPeer(lpeer.id, lpeer.version, lpeer.Head(), lpeer.RequestBodies, lpeer.RequestNodeData, lpeer.RequestReceipts, lpeer.RequestProofs)
// expect all retrievals to pass
test(5)
lca.UnregisterPeer(lpeer.id)
if shouldCache {
// still expect all retrievals to pass, now data should be cached locally
test(5)
}
}
